What is selfishness?

Selfish is defined as being concerned excessively or exclusively with oneself: seeking or concentrating on one’s own advantage, pleasure, or well-being without regard for others. “When we call someone selfish (as a trait), we mean that they consistently put their own goals ahead of those of other people.”

What can selfishness lead to?

Self-obsession means we are more prone to worry and mental health problems. Selfishness may make it easier for us to fall into traps like addiction. Our selfishness can mean we hurt others as we ruthlessly strive to satisfy our own needs. Self-centeredness can damage our reputation and lead to loneliness.

Is selfishness a threat to the social order?

Like any other sort of human vice, selfishness — or the excessive concern with one’s own individual desires and appetites — can be threatening to the established social order if it slips out of control.
